Over 4,000 Cloud Games on LG Smart TVs
Through its upgraded Gaming Portal, LG now offers more than 4,000 cloud-based games alongside 600 casual titles. Everything runs directly on compatible LG Smart TVs powered by webOS, eliminating the need for consoles or external hardware.
This device-free experience reflects LG’s push to strengthen its gaming ecosystem. Instead of investing in separate systems, families can enjoy instant access to games using tools they already have at home.

Just Dance Now Lands on LG webOS
One of the most exciting additions is Just Dance Now, developed in collaboration with Ubisoft. The title is now available on LG Smart TVs running webOS 22 or later in select markets, with further regional expansion expected.
Players can follow dynamic choreography of global hits without a console. Using the LG Magic Remote’s motion-sensing technology, movements are mirrored on screen for smooth and responsive gameplay.

Voice-Controlled Fun With Volley
LG has also partnered with Volley, a leader in voice AI games for smart TVs. Volley’s lineup includes well-known game show experiences like Jeopardy! and music trivia favorite Song Quiz.
With over 50 million players worldwide, Volley is redefining interactive entertainment through voice control. Instead of holding a controller, users can simply speak commands, making gameplay more intuitive and accessible for all ages.
Arcade Racing and Emotional Storytelling
For fans of fast-paced action, Asphalt Legends Unite joins the LG Gaming Portal through a collaboration with Blacknut. Available free with ads, players can access all cars and maps from the start, racing supercars without in-game purchases. A few clicks on the remote are all it takes to jump into the action.
Meanwhile, players looking for a more emotional narrative can explore My Little Puppy, published by Krafton. The game follows a heartfelt story of a dog navigating relationships, farewells, and reunions. On LG’s large screens, the vivid visuals and fine details enhance the emotional depth of the journey.
Play With Your Smartphone as a Controller
LG is also introducing the LG Mobile Gamepad Wi-Fi app, available on Android and iOS. This app allows smartphones to function as controllers for supported titles, creating a seamless and hassle-free gaming experience.
This flexibility is especially useful for multiplayer sessions at home. Instead of purchasing multiple controllers, family members can simply use their phones.
Award-Winning Games From the LG webOS Hackathon
The LG Gaming Portal also features titles recognized at last year’s webOS Hackathon.
Quest of Sunflower by Couchplay, the Grand Prize winner, offers an epic family adventure powered by AI-generated storytelling and immersive graphics.
Second-place winner Signs of Magic by Lukas Klingsbo invites players into a magical quest where the LG Magic Remote functions like a wand, with gyroscopic sensors translating gestures into spells.
These additions highlight LG’s investment in creative, TV-optimized experiences that feel native to the big screen.
